Descriptions

Leucine-rich repeat serine/threonine-protein kinase 1 (LRRK1) is a protein involved in the negative regulation of bone mass, acting through the maturation of osteoclasts. In contrast to the mechanism of autoinhibition that occurs in LRRK2, the autoinhibition of LRRK1 is mediated by a steric mechanism involving the ANK domain, which blocks access to the active site of the kinase domain in a dimer-dependent manner. In contrast, the interaction of the N-terminal LRR domain with the N-lobe of the kinase domain contributes to the alleviation of autoinhibition by changing its position relative to the WD40 domain, exposing the exposure of the active site of the kinase domain. The autoinhibited dimer of LRRK1 could be stabilized by a loop (1791-1907) in the WD40 domain. In addition, the kinase activity of LRRK1 is also regulated by the interaction of its COR-B loop with the kinase domain. Phosphorylation of three residues (S1064, T1074, and S1075) in the autoinhibitory COR-B loop significantly increases the kinase activity of LRRK1. Phosphorylation by Rab7a, resulting in the F1065A mutation, also alleviates the autoinhibited state of LRRK1.
